Regulatory Framework for Online Degrees in India
Role of the UGC in Online Education
The University Grants Commission (UGC) governs online degree programs under the UGC (Open and Distance Learning and Online Programmes) Regulations, 2020, updated periodically.
Key regulatory points:
- Only UGC-recognized universities can offer online degrees
- Programs must follow approved curriculum frameworks
- Assessment and examination standards must match regular degrees
- Degrees awarded are legally equivalent to on-campus degrees
As of recent UGC disclosures, over 70 Indian universities are approved to offer online degree programs, including management degrees.

General Eligibility Criteria for Online Professional Degree Programs
Although eligibility requirements may vary by university and specialization, most online professional degrees in India follow common academic norms.
Educational Qualification
Applicants are generally required to have:
- A bachelor’s degree from a recognized university
- Minimum duration of undergraduate study: 3 years
- Degree obtained through regular, distance, or online mode (if recognized)
For most management programs, the undergraduate degree can be in any discipline.
Eligibility Criteria for Online MBA Programs
An online MBA degree in India typically follows eligibility guidelines similar to traditional MBA programs, with some flexibility for working professionals.
Minimum Academic Requirements
Most universities require:
- Bachelor’s degree from a recognized institution
- Minimum aggregate marks of 45%–50%
- Relaxation of 5% for reserved categories (as per government norms)
Some institutions may consider professional qualifications equivalent to a bachelor’s degree, subject to approval.
Work Experience (If Applicable)
Unlike traditional MBAs, work experience is often preferred but not mandatory for online programs.
- Fresh graduates are eligible
- Working professionals may receive preference
- Senior-level executive MBAs may require 2–5 years of experience
This flexibility has contributed to the rising popularity of the online mba degree format.
Entrance Exams and Admission Tests
Are Entrance Exams Mandatory?
Most online MBA programs in India do not require national-level entrance exams such as CAT or XAT.
However, universities may conduct:
- Internal aptitude tests
- Online assessments
- Personal interviews (virtual)
Some institutions also offer merit-based admissions based on undergraduate scores.

Eligibility Criteria for Specialized Online MBA Programs
Different specializations may include additional requirements.
Finance, HR, Operations, and Marketing
Typically require:
- General bachelor’s degree
- No prior specialization required
Technology or Analytics-Focused MBAs
May prefer:
- Background in mathematics, engineering, or statistics
- Basic knowledge of data analysis or computing
These preferences are usually advisory rather than mandatory.

Common Documentation Required for Eligibility Verification
Applicants must typically submit:
- Undergraduate degree certificate
- Academic transcripts
- Government-issued photo ID
- Passport-size photographs
- Work experience certificates (if applicable)

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Is an online MBA degree in India valid for government jobs?
Yes. An online MBA degree in India is valid for government and private sector employment if it is awarded by a UGC-recognized university and follows approved regulations.
Can fresh graduates apply for an online MBA?
Yes. Most online MBA program allow fresh graduates to apply. Work experience is optional for general management programs but may be required for executive formats.
How do I verify whether an online MBA is UGC approved?
Students can verify approval status by checking the official UGC list of recognized online programs published periodically.
